don't go through any agent,d australian embassy is in pretoria south africa,apply there and if u meet up wt d requirements u will be issued a visa

its no big deal,and they hardly deny visas except if they suspect sthg fishy or d persons documents r not complete

its far so they hardly call people up for interviews all u do is submit ur documents and wait for them to reply u,once they reply u might go for medicals and d hospital will forward the results to them,and then u send ur passport,it will only take money because its via dhl but u would not need to present yourself for an interview
